From a36faa6c0e145affe11db6b6cb72cd3bf60c9f62 Mon Sep 17 00:00:00 2001 From: homeburger Date: Fri, 8 May 2026 14:27:31 -0500 Subject: [PATCH] github actions are dumb --- .gitea/workflows/build_and_test.yaml | 11 +++++++++-- 1 file changed, 9 insertions(+), 2 deletions(-) diff --git a/.gitea/workflows/build_and_test.yaml b/.gitea/workflows/build_and_test.yaml index ccd69a3..0523671 100644 --- a/.gitea/workflows/build_and_test.yaml +++ b/.gitea/workflows/build_and_test.yaml @@ -33,6 +33,9 @@ jobs: image: git.vxbard.net/homeburger/bard-cpp-builder:1.0 needs: build steps: + - name: clone + uses: actions/checkout@v3 + - name: container-setup run: container-setup.sh @@ -42,11 +45,15 @@ jobs: name: build-artifact path: build - - name: Make Executable + - name: make_executable run: chmod -R +x ./build - name: run_unit_tests run: | cd build ctest -T Test - gcovr -r .. --filter "../src" + + - name: code_coverage + run: | + cd build + gcovr -r .. --filter "../src"